[PATCH v2 0/4] doc: advertize gitdatamodel(1)

From: <hidden>
Date: 2026-08-23 11:33:04

From: Kristoffer Haugsbakk <redacted>

Topic name (applied): kh/doc-datamodel

Topic summary: gitdatamodel(7) is not linked to from anywhere. Let’s
mention it on other documentation pages and add a link to the glossary on
the data model page.

§ Testing

Testing done on v1. No tests done for v2.

§ Changes in v2

Thanks to Patrick for reviewing the first round.

Correct commit messages for:

• Patch 1/4, “list gitdatamodel(7) as a concept guide”
• Patch 2/4, “link to the gitdatamodel(7) tutorial”
